  • Moisture Sensitivity Level (MSL)

    Moisture Sensitivity Level (MSL) is a measure of the susceptibility of a surface mount electronic component to moisture-induced damage during soldering. It is classified into six levels, from 1 (least sensitive) to 6 (most sensitive). MSL is determined by the materials used in the component's construction, including the solderability of its terminals and the presence of moisture-absorbing materials. Components with higher MSL ratings require more stringent handling and storage conditions to prevent moisture absorption and subsequent damage during soldering.

  • Impedance

    Impedance is a measure of the opposition to the flow of alternating current (AC) in an electrical circuit. It is a complex quantity that has both magnitude and phase. The magnitude of impedance is measured in ohms, and the phase is measured in degrees. Impedance is determined by the resistance, inductance, and capacitance of the circuit. Resistance is the opposition to the flow of current due to the material of the conductor. Inductance is the opposition to the flow of current due to the magnetic field created by the current. Capacitance is the opposition to the flow of current due to the storage of charge on the plates of a capacitor.
